Emma Watson to Star Opposite Ethan Hawke in Thriller ‘Regression’

Alejandro Amenábar (“The Others”) is directing the movie, which will be released in 2015 by TWC-Dimension

“Harry Potter” actress Emma Watson has signed on to star opposite Ethan Hawke in Alejandro Amenábar’s upcoming thriller “”Regression,” which will be released by TWC-Dimension in 2015, TheWrap has learned.

Amenábar (“The Others”) will direct from his own original screenplay, while his longtime partner Fernando Bovaira will produce for his MOD Entertainment banner along with Canadian producer Christina Piovesan.

FilmNation Entertainment is handling international sales for the film, which is keeping plot details under wraps.

“I am passionate about Alejandro and his work and am so happy to be collaborating with him. I’m really excited by the challenge my character presents to me as an actress. I can’t wait to begin,” said Watson.

“Emma is a beautiful, humane, sensitive and very talented woman, and I feel very fortunate to be working with her. I’m sure that her long-standing stellar career has barely begun,” said Amenábar.

“Regression” finds Amenábar returning to the thriller genre, where he and Dimension previously had great success with the Nicole Kidman movie “The Others,” which grossed over $200 million worldwide.

From a Variety.com article from November.

"Alejandro Amenabar will direct from his own screenplay about a man who is accused of sexually abusing his daughter but has no memory of it, and may be part of a nationwide conspiracy."
